DIGILAMP AS is registered as a limited company in Asker, Akershus with organisation number 881331802. The business is classified under sound recording and music publishing activities (NACE 59.200). The company was incorporated in 1999. Registered share capital is NOK 100,000, divided into 100 shares. The company's stated purpose is: “Rådgivning og investeringer innenfor området digitale medier (inklusive) digital TV, digital musikk, internett etc.), digital informasjonsbehandling og digital forretningsutvikling foruten finansforvaltning og drift av fast eiendom.”. The most recent filed accounts, for the 2024 financial year, show NOK 0 in revenue and NOK −133,000 in operating profit.
